A rare opportunity to purchase this detached character home with self a contained annexe situated on a substantial plot within the Southdown's national park. The property dates back to the late 1500's and offers an abundance of original features. The entrance hall is spacious with stairs leading up to the first floor, door to WC and a door through to the annexe. The annexe has its own private entrance with an excellent size sitting room with a feature bay window, modern shower room and a kitchen with a matching range of wall and base units. The main house a large sitting room with views across the grounds and an original fireplace housing a wood burner. The sitting room leads through to the formal dining area which also benefit's from a wood burner a perfect room for socialising with family and friends. The kitchen breakfast room offers plenty of storage with a matching range of wall and base units, ample worksurfaces, tiled flooring and views across the grounds. On the first floor there are four excellent size double bedrooms with bedroom one benefitting from a modern en-suite. There is also a family bathroom on the first floor with a separate bath and shower cubicle. Outside the grounds are truly breath-taking with panoramic views front and rear across the national park. They are mainly laid to lawn, with flower borders, mature shrubs, and private patio areas ideal for enjoying the summer evenings. When approaching the property you are greeted by an extensive gravel driveway offering ample parking leading to the double garage. This property really does need to be viewed so you can truly appreciate is character features, versatile accommodation and idyllic location.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
